1 circamoerium
circāmoerĭum, ii, n. [circa-moerus, for murus; cf. pomerium], the space about a wall, on both sides of a wall: pomerium, verbi vim solam intuentes, postmoerium interpretantur esse;est autem magis circamoerium,
Liv. 1, 44, 4. -
2 circāmoerium
circāmoerium ī, n [circa + moerus, i. e. murus], the space about a wall, on both sides of a wall (as a definition of pomerium), L.* * *open space round town; (Livy coined for pomoerium/open space round town wall)
